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
HiveMQ
- The Community Edition lacks clustering, persistence extensions, the control centre and all enterprise bridges, so a prototype built on it does not become production by buying support.
- The entry commercial tiers cap at ten thousand connections, and device fleets grow, so the step to Enterprise capacity pricing arrives sooner than most projects plan for.
- It is a JVM application, so memory tuning and garbage collection behaviour become the operator’s problem at high connection counts, unlike the C-based brokers in this space.
- Extensions are written in Java against HiveMQ’s SPI, which means custom authentication logic is locked to the platform and cannot move to another broker.
- For simple use cases it is substantially heavier and more expensive than Mosquitto or EMQX, and small deployments frequently pay enterprise prices for clustering they never use.
TIBCO Enterprise Message Service
- The 2026 roadmap is oriented to modernising existing estates rather than winning new deployments, so a greenfield buyer is choosing a product its vendor is not investing in for growth.
- Nothing is published on price, licensing is per server or per core, and renewal pricing across the Cloud Software Group portfolio has risen sharply since the 2022 Citrix and TIBCO combination.
- It is a JMS broker, not a durable event log, so replay, stream reprocessing and long retention patterns require Kafka alongside it rather than instead of it.
- Skills are concentrated in a contractor market that is ageing, and hiring engineers who want to work on EMS is materially harder than hiring for Kafka.
- Deep integration with the rest of the TIBCO stack, particularly BusinessWorks, makes partial migration difficult; teams commonly find that leaving EMS means replacing several products at once.

Answered from the vendors’ own pages
HiveMQ: Is HiveMQ free?
The Community Edition is Apache 2.0 and free, but it has no clustering and none of the enterprise extensions.
TIBCO Enterprise Message Service: Is TIBCO EMS still supported?
Yes, releases continue under Cloud Software Group, with 10.x versions shipping and FIPS 140-3 compliance added.
HiveMQ: What does the commercial version cost?
Self-managed Launch is 299 US dollars a month for ten thousand connections; Run is 499 with higher throughput.
TIBCO Enterprise Message Service: What does it cost?
Nothing is published. It is licensed per server or per core with annual maintenance, usually inside a wider TIBCO agreement.
HiveMQ: Does it support MQTT 5?
Yes, both MQTT 5 and 3.1.1, including shared subscriptions and session expiry intervals.
TIBCO Enterprise Message Service: Should a new project choose EMS?
Rarely. The vendor roadmap targets existing estates, and greenfield event-driven projects generally start with Kafka or a cloud broker.
HiveMQ: Can it bridge into Kafka?
Yes, via a commercial enterprise extension, not in the Community Edition.
TIBCO Enterprise Message Service: Can EMS talk to Kafka?
Yes, an EMS transport for Apache Kafka is supported on Linux, which is the usual bridge during modernisation.
